The Rights Systems team builds and operates Spotify Rights Center (SRC) — Spotify’s rights management platform that enables Spotify and its partners to identify, manage, and enforce music licensing rights across all the content available on the platform. Comparable in scope to YouTube’s Content ID, SRC is purpose-built for Spotify’s ecosystem and underpins the company’s strategy for video and emerging content types. Over the past year, the team has taken SRC from concept to a fully operational production platform, delivering automated content scanning, policy management, enforcement pipelines, appeals workflows, manual claims, and analytics capabilities. The team has grown from a single squad to three squads (~30 bandmates) and continues to scale as a strategic investment area for Spotify over the next several years.
